In the title compound, [Cu(C(19)H(16)I(4)N(2)O(2))], the Cu(II) atom and the substituted C atom of the diamine segment lie on a crystallographic twofold rotation axis. The geometry around the Cu(II) atom is distorted square-planar, which is supported by the N(2)O(2) donor atoms of the coordinated Schiff base. The dihedral angle between the symmetry-related substituted benzene rings is 29.40 (19)°. In the crystal, a short I⋯I [3.8766 (6) Å] contact is present and links neighbouring mol-ecules into chains propagating along the a axis.
